Gutierrez-Arias R, Pieper D, Lunny C, Torres-Castro R, Aguilera-Eguía R, Oliveros MJ, Seron P. Only half of the authors of overviews of exercise-related interventions use some strategy to manage overlapping primary studies-a metaresearch study. J Clin Epidemiol 2024; 170:111328. [PMID: 38513993 DOI: 10.1016/j.jclinepi.2024.111328]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[Key Words] [MESH Headings]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Received: 11/06/2023] [Revised: 03/10/2024] [Accepted: 03/14/2024] [Indexed: 03/23/2024]
Abstract
OBJECTIVES The conduct of systematic reviews (SRs) and overviews share several similarities. However, because the unit of analysis for overviews is the SRs, there are some unique challenges. One of the most critical issues to manage when conducting an overview is the overlap of data across the primary studies included in the SRs. This metaresearch study aimed to describe the frequency of strategies to manage the overlap in overviews of exercise-related interventions. STUDY DESIGN AND SETTING A systematic search in MEDLINE (Ovid), Embase (Ovid), Cochrane Library, Epistemonikos, and other sources was conducted from inception to June 2022. We included overviews of SRs that considered primary studies and evaluated the effectiveness of exercise-related interventions for any health condition. The overviews were screened by two authors independently, and the extraction was performed by one author and checked by a second. We found 353 overviews published between 2005 and 2022 that met the inclusion criteria. RESULTS One hundred and sixty-four overviews (46%) used at least one strategy to visualize, quantify, or resolve overlap, with a matrix (32/164; 20%), absolute frequency (34/164; 21%), and authors' algorithms (24/164; 15%) being the most used methods, respectively. From 2016 onwards, there has been a trend toward increasing the use of some strategies to manage overlap. Of the 108 overviews that used some strategy to resolve the overlap, ie, avoiding double or multiple counting of primary study data, 79 (73%) succeeded. In overviews where no strategies to manage overlap were reported (n = 189/353; 54%), 16 overview authors (8%) recognized this as a study limitation. CONCLUSION Although there is a trend toward increasing its use, only half of the authors of the overviews of exercise-related interventions used a strategy to visualize, quantify, or resolve overlap in the primary studies' data. In the future, authors should report such strategies to communicate more valid results.

Salem A, Trabelsi K, Jahrami H, AlRasheed MM, Boukhris O, Puce L, Bragazzi NL, Ammar A, Glenn JM, Chtourou H. Branched-Chain Amino Acids Supplementation and Post-Exercise Recovery: An Overview of Systematic Reviews. JOURNAL OF THE AMERICAN NUTRITION ASSOCIATION 2024; 43:384-396. [PMID: 38241335 DOI: 10.1080/27697061.2023.2297899]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[Key Words] [MESH Headings] [Track Full Text] [Subscribe] [Scholar Register] [Received: 08/20/2023] [Accepted: 12/17/2023] [Indexed: 01/21/2024]
Abstract
Objective: This overview of systematic reviews (OoSRs) aimed, firstly, to systematically review, summarize, and appraise the findings of published systematic reviews with or without meta-analyses that investigate the effects of branched-chain amino acids (BCAA) on post-exercise recovery of muscle damage biomarkers, muscle soreness, and muscle performance. The secondary objective was to re-analyze and standardize the results of meta-analyses using the random-effects Hartung-Knapp-Sidik-Jonkman (HKSJ) method.Methods: The methodological quality of the reviews was assessed using A Measurement Tool to Assess Systematic Reviews 2.We searched on five databases (i.e., PubMed, Web of Science, Scopus, SPORTDiscus, ProQuest) for systematic reviews with or without meta-analyses that investigated the effects of BCAA supplementation on the post-exercise recovery of muscle damage biomarkers, muscle soreness, and muscle performance.Results: Eleven systematic reviews (seven with meta-analyses) of individual studies were included. Evidence suggests BCAA ingestion attenuates creatine kinase (CK) levels (medium effects) and muscle soreness (small effects) immediately post-exercise and accelerates their recovery process, with trivial-to-large effects for CK levels and small-to-large effects for muscle soreness. BCAA supplementation has no effect on lactate dehydrogenase, myoglobin, and muscle performance recovery. The re-analyses with HKSJ method using the original data reported a slight change in results significance, concluding the same evidence as the original results. The major flaws found in the analyzed reviews were the absence of justification for excluding studies, and the lack of provision of sources of funding for primary studies and sources of conflict of interest and/or funding description.Conclusions: BCAA supplementation is an effective method to reduce post-exercise muscle damage biomarkers, particularly CK levels, and muscle soreness, with no effect on muscle performance. Future systematic reviews with/without meta-analyses, with greater methodological rigor, are needed.

Wang Z, Wang Y, Shang W, Liu W, Lu C, Huang J, Lei C, Chen Z, Wang Z, Yang K, Li X, Lu C. Reporting quality and risk of bias of systematic reviews of ultra-processed foods: a methodological study. Eur J Clin Nutr 2024; 78:171-179. [PMID: 38093096 DOI: 10.1038/s41430-023-01383-8]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[MESH Headings]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Received: 08/01/2023] [Revised: 11/22/2023] [Accepted: 11/27/2023] [Indexed: 03/13/2024]
Abstract
A dramatic shift in the global food system is occurring with the rapid growth of ultra-processed foods (UPFs) consumption, which poses potentially serious health risks. Systematic review (SR) method has been used to summarise the association between UPF consumption and multiple health outcomes; however, a suboptimal-quality SR may mislead the decision-making in clinical practices and health policies. Therefore, a methodological review was conducted to identify the areas that can be improved regarding the risk of bias and reporting quality of relevant SRs. Systematic searches to collect SRs with meta-analyses of UPFs were performed using four databases from their inception to April 14, 2023. The risk of bias and reporting quality were evaluated using ROBIS and PRISMA 2020, respectively. The key characteristics of the included SRs were summarised descriptively. Excel 2019 and R 4.2.3 were used to analyse the data and draw graphs. Finally, 16 relevant SRs written in English and published between 2020 and 2023 in 12 academic journals were included. Only one SR was rated as low risk of bias, and the others were rated as higher risk of bias mainly because the risk of bias in the original studies was not explicitly addressed when synthesising the evidence. The reporting was required to be advanced significantly, involving amendments of registration and protocol, data and analytic code statement, and lists of excluded studies with justifications. The reviews' results could improve the quality, strengthen future relevant SRs' robustness, and further underpin the evidence base for supporting clinical decisions and health policies.

Trabelsi K, Ammar A, Boukhris O, Boujelbane MA, Clark C, Romdhani M, Washif JA, Aziz AR, Bragazzi NL, Glenn JM, Chamari K, Chtourou H, Jahrami H. Ramadan intermittent fasting and its association with health-related indices and exercise test performance in athletes and physically active individuals: an overview of systematic reviews. Br J Sports Med 2024; 58:136-143. [PMID: 37923379 DOI: 10.1136/bjsports-2023-106826]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[Key Words] [MESH Headings]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Accepted: 10/12/2023] [Indexed: 11/07/2023]
Abstract
OBJECTIVE To systematically review, summarise and appraise findings of published systematic reviews, with/without meta-analyses, examining associations between Ramadan fasting observance (RO), health-related indices and exercise test performances in athletes and physically active individuals. DESIGN Overview of systematic reviews with assessment of reviews' methodological quality. DATA SOURCES PubMed, Web of Science, Scopus, Cochrane Database of Systematic Reviews, SPORTDiscus, ProQuest, PsycINFO and SciELO. ELIGIBILITY CRITERIA FOR SELECTING STUDIES Systematic reviews with/without meta-analyses examining associations of RO with health-related indices and exercise performances in athletes and physically active individuals. RESULTS Fourteen systematic reviews (seven with meta-analyses) of observational studies, with low-to-critically-low methodological quality, were included. Two reviews found associations between RO and decreased sleep duration in athletes and physically active individuals. One review suggested athletes may experience more pronounced reductions in sleep duration than physically active individuals. One review found associations between RO and impaired sleep quality in athletes and physically active individuals. RO was associated with decreased energy, carbohydrate and water intake in adult-aged athletes, but not adolescents. One review suggests RO was associated with athletes' increased feelings of fatigue and decreased vigour. No association was found between RO and athletes' lean mass or haematological indices. RO was unfavourably associated with changes in athletes' performance during high-intensity exercise testing. CONCLUSION Continuance of training during RO could be associated with athletes' mood state disturbances, decreased sleep duration and performance decline during high-intensity exercise testing, while preserving lean mass. However, careful interpretation is necessary due to the low-to-critically-low methodological quality of the included reviews.

Słomka A, Pokrzywa A, Strzała D, Kubiaczyk M, Wesolowska O, Denkiewicz K, Styczyński J. The Role of Hepcidin in Myelodysplastic Syndromes (MDS): A Systematic Review of Observational Studies. Cancers (Basel) 2024; 16:332. [PMID: 38254820 PMCID: PMC10814117 DOI: 10.3390/cancers16020332]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[Key Words]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Received: 12/04/2023] [Revised: 01/08/2024] [Accepted: 01/08/2024] [Indexed: 01/24/2024] Open
Abstract
Iron overload emerges as a serious complication in myelodysplastic syndromes (MDS), particularly associated with frequent transfusions during the course of the disease. The discovery and description of hepcidin's mechanisms of action have contributed to a deeper understanding of iron metabolism. The existing literature reports a potential role of hepcidin in MDS, yet these data are fragmented and presented in an unstructured, somewhat chaotic manner. Hence, to address the existing data, we performed a systematic review of observational studies examining hepcidin levels in MDS. An extensive review of three bibliographic databases (Pubmed, Web of Science, and Scopus) enabled us to identify 12 observational studies. These studies focused primarily on adult patients with low-risk MDS who underwent transfusions and chelation therapy. An in-depth analysis of these manuscripts led to four main conclusions: (1) although high serum hepcidin levels are associated with MDS, most studies generally have not found a significant difference in these levels between patients and healthy individuals; (2) serum hepcidin levels are specific to MDS type; (3) serum hepcidin levels in MDS are strongly associated with transfusions and the genetic status of patients; and (4) high-risk MDS is associated with high serum hepcidin levels. While we have furnished a comprehensive summary of the significance of hepcidin in MDS, there are still gaps that future research should address. This pertains primarily to the capacity of hepcidin in predicting adverse outcomes for MDS patients and evaluating the efficacy of chelation therapy or the need for transfusion.

Lin CY, Chang MC, Jhou HJ. Effect of Levetiracetam on Cognition: A Systematic Review and Meta-analysis of Double-Blind Randomized Placebo-Controlled Trials. CNS Drugs 2024; 38:1-14. [PMID: 38102532 DOI: 10.1007/s40263-023-01058-9]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[MESH Headings] [Track Full Text] [Journal Information] [Submit a Manuscript] [Subscribe] [Scholar Register] [Accepted: 11/27/2023] [Indexed: 12/17/2023]
Abstract
BACKGROUND Studies have suggested that levetiracetam may help improve cognitive function in patients with epilepsy. Recently, its efficacy in improving cognitive function was reported in patients with amnestic mild cognitive impairment, schizophrenia, and Alzheimer's disease. However, the specific cognitive domains affected and the degree of evidence supporting these effects remain unclear. This systematic review and meta-analysis aimed to explore the effects of levetiracetam on different cognitive domains. METHODS This meta-analysis was conducted following the Preferred Reporting Items for Systematic Reviews and Meta-Analyses (PRISMA) 2020 guidelines. We defined our inclusion criteria for the systematic review as: (1) randomized placebo-controlled trials (RCTs) involving human subjects, (2) double-blinded RCTs, and (3) RCTs evaluating the quantitative differences in cognitive function between levetiracetam and placebo. We excluded: (1) non-RCT studies, (2) open-label studies, and (3) RCTs lacking cognitive assessments for either intervention. Two authors independently searched electronic databases, including PubMed, Embase, Cochrane CENTRAL, and ClinicalTrials.gov, from inception until 2 July 2023. The methodological quality of the included studies was assessed using the Cochrane risk of bias tool. Meta-analytic techniques were applied to examine the impact of levetiracetam on cognitive domain tests, with Hedges' g facilitating the comparison with placebo. The domains analyzed comprised multi-domain, executive function, processing speed, working memory, verbal memory/learning (verbal ML), visuospatial memory/learning (visuospatial ML), and language. We used odds ratios to compare the incidence of treatment-emergent adverse events between the groups, including somnolence, fatigue, dizziness, headache, irritability, and cognitive adverse events. RESULTS A random-effects model was utilized to perform a meta-analysis of 16 RCTs including 545 participants. Compared with a placebo, levetiracetam was associated with improved executive function [Hedges'g = - 0.390, 95% confidence interval (CI) = - 0.609 to - 0.172, p < 0.001, I2 = 24.0%]. Subgroup analysis showed that levetiracetam outperformed placebo in patients without epilepsy (Hedges' g = - 0.419, 95% CI = - 0.647 to - 0.191, p < 0.001, I2 = 26.2%). Meanwhile, low-dose levetiracetam showed a moderate favorable effect over placebo (Hedges' g = -0.544, 95% CI = - 1.085 to - 0.003, p = 0.049, I2 = 65.3%). In patients without epilepsy, low-dose levetiracetam was associated with improved executive function (Hedges'g = - 0.544, 95% CI = - 1.085 to - 0.003, p = 0.049, I2 = 65.3%). Concurrently, levetiracetam was associated with more frequent somnolence than a placebo (odds ratio = 4.654, 95% CI = 1.533 to 14.124, p = 0.007, I2 = 32.9%). Potential publication bias was observed in the executive function domain. CONCLUSIONS This exploratory study suggests that levetiracetam might improve executive function in specific populations. However, the diversity in study populations and potential publication bias warrant caution.

Suzuki I, Chiba T, Yoshimatsu K, Takebayashi J. [A Study on the Scientific Reliability of Notification Data in the Foods with Function Claims]. SHOKUHIN EISEIGAKU ZASSHI. JOURNAL OF THE FOOD HYGIENIC SOCIETY OF JAPAN 2024; 65:31-39. [PMID: 38658345 DOI: 10.3358/shokueishi.65.31]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[Key Words] [MESH Headings] [Track Full Text] [Subscribe] [Scholar Register] [Indexed: 04/26/2024]
Abstract
We conducted a comprehensive survey of Foods with Function Claims (FFC) submitted from April to August 2022 to examine the scientific reliability of the systematic review (SR), which is the basis for functional claims. The results of the review of 611 functional claims for 398 products showed that there were 121 functionally active substances and 87 health claims (Hc) that were labeled, with some functionally active substances having multiple functions. SRs, meta-analyses, and clinical studies were submitted as the basis of functionality for 87%, 10%, and 3% of the reports, respectively. Of these SRs, 39% of the SRs included a single paper. In 67% of the SRs with a single paper included, some of the authors of the included paper and the person who conducted the SR had the same affiliation, which raises concerns about conflicts of interest. The median of clinical trial participants in papers included for SR was relatively small, 38, and the smallest total number of SRs was 6. Thus, it was shown that there are many SRs for FFC that are based on only a single paper or a small-scale clinical trial and that lack reliability as scientific evidence.

D'Ambrosi R, Di Maria F, Ursino C, Ursino N, Di Feo F, Formica M, Kambhampati SB. Magnetic resonance imaging shows low sensitivity but good specificity in detecting ramp lesions in children and adolescents with ACL injury: A systematic review. J ISAKOS 2023:S2059-7754(23)00617-X. [PMID: 38135056 DOI: 10.1016/j.jisako.2023.12.005]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[Key Words]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Received: 09/28/2023] [Revised: 11/25/2023] [Accepted: 12/18/2023] [Indexed: 12/24/2023]
Abstract
IMPORTANCE The diagnosis of ramp lesions can be problematic, even with arthroscopy, due to their extreme posteromedial position. Consequently, they have been colloquially referred to as the "hidden lesions" of the knee. Undiagnosed and untreated injuries in this knee region may be associated with ongoing dynamic rotational laxity of the knee after anterior cruciate ligament reconstruction and an increased risk of anterior cruciate ligament graft failure. AIM This study aimed to systematically review the literature to assess the sensitivity, specificity and accuracy of magnetic resonance imaging (MRI) for detecting ramp lesions in children and adolescents with anterior cruciate ligament (ACL)-deficient knees. It was hypothesized that MRI has poor sensitivity for identifying ramp lesions in children and adolescents. EVIDENCE REVIEW A systematic review was conducted based on the Preferred Reporting Items for Systematic Reviews and Meta-Analyses (PRISMA) guidelines. The following search terms were used in the title, abstract and keywords fields: "ramp" or "meniscus" AND "children" or "adolescents." The outcome data extracted from the studies were incidence of ramp in concomitant with ACL lesion, MRI sensitivity, specificity, accuracy and positive and negative predictive values (PPV and NPV). FINDINGS Of the 387 patients with ACL injury, 90 were reported to have ramp lesions (23.3%). The mean age at the time of diagnosis was 15.3 ± 0.81 years. The mean time from injury to MRI was 116.1 ± 113.5 days, while the mean time from injury to surgery was 172.6 ± 139.1 days. The MRI taken to detect ramp lesions in the paediatric population showed a pooled sensitivity of 50%, specificity of 75%, accuracy of 70%, PPV of 41% and NPV of 79%. CONCLUSIONS AND RELEVANCE The prevalence of ACL-associated ramp lesions in children and adolescents is similar to that in adult populations. Magnetic resonance imaging has low sensitivity but good specificity for assessing ramp lesions. In the presence of a posteromedial tibial bone bruise or a thin fluid signal separating the posterior horn of the medial meniscus and the posteromedial capsule a ramp lesion should always be suspected. LEVEL OF EVIDENCE Level IV. STUDY REGISTRATION PROSPERO -: CRD42023453895.

Bandyopadhyay A, Puri S, Ashok V. Supraglottic airway device versus tracheal tube for pediatric laparoscopic surgery-A systematic review and meta-analysis. Paediatr Anaesth 2023; 33:905-912. [PMID: 37386873 DOI: 10.1111/pan.14725] [Citation(s) in RCA: 1] [Impact Index Per Article: 1.0] [Reference Citation Analysis] [Abstract] [Key Words] [MESH Headings] [Track Full Text] [Journal Information] [Submit a Manuscript] [Subscribe] [Scholar Register] [Received: 04/02/2023] [Revised: 06/21/2023] [Accepted: 06/22/2023] [Indexed: 07/01/2023]
Abstract
BACKGROUND Conventionally, tracheal tubes have been used for general anesthesia in pediatric laparoscopic surgeries. Recently, supraglottic devices are being used for the same. The performance of supraglottic devices versus tracheal tubes in children undergoing laparoscopic surgery is uncertain. METHODS A systematic review and meta-analysis of randomized controlled trials that compared supraglottic devices versus tracheal tubes in patients ≤18 years undergoing laparoscopic surgery under general anesthesia was conducted. The outcomes were peak airway pressures (cm H2 O), end-tidal carbon dioxide during pneumoperitoneum (mm Hg), recovery time (min), postoperative sore throat and adverse events. Mean difference and odds ratio, with 95% confidence intervals were reported using a random effect model. RESULTS Eight trials (n = 591) were included in the final meta-analysis. There was no statistically significant difference in the peak airway pressures (MD 0.58, 95% CI: -0.65 to 1.8; p = .36) and end-tidal carbon dioxide (MD -0.60, 95% CI: -2.00 to 0.80; p = .40) during pneumoperitoneum in the supraglottic device and the tracheal tube group. The tracheal tube group had higher odds of sore throat (OR 3.30, 95% CI: 1.69-6.45; p = .0005) and the supraglottic airway group had faster recovery time (MD 4.21, 95% CI: 3.12-5.31; p < .0001), which were statistically significant. The certainty of evidence is graded low. CONCLUSION There is low quality evidence to suggest that for pediatric laparoscopic surgeries of short duration, supraglottic devices could provide comparable intraoperative ventilation in terms of peak airway pressures and end tidal carbon dioxide, with lower odds of postoperative sore throat and faster recovery time when compared to tracheal tubes.

Jang WI, Jo S, Moon JE, Bae SH, Park HC. The Current Evidence of Intensity-Modulated Radiotherapy for Hepatocellular Carcinoma: A Systematic Review and Meta-Analysis. Cancers (Basel) 2023; 15:4914. [PMID: 37894281 PMCID: PMC10605127 DOI: 10.3390/cancers15204914]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[Key Words]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Received: 08/22/2023] [Revised: 10/02/2023] [Accepted: 10/04/2023] [Indexed: 10/29/2023] Open
Abstract
Intensity-modulated radiotherapy (IMRT), an advanced RT technique, is a considerable treatment option for hepatocellular carcinoma (HCC). However, the distinguishing features of IMRT for HCC have not yet been clearly defined. A systematic review was performed according to the guidelines of the Preferred Reporting Items for Systematic Reviews and Meta-Analyses. The PubMed/MedLine, Embase, Cochrane Library, Web of Science, and KoreaMed were used to screen eligible studies focusing on treatment outcomes after IMRT for HCC until 18 April 2023. A total of 1755 HCC patients receiving IMRT among 29 studies from 2009 to 2023 were selected for the meta-analysis. The median proportion of Barcelona Clinic Liver Cancer stage C was 100% (range: 38-100%). Nineteen studies used combined treatment. Pooled rates of response and 1-year local control were 58% (95% confidence interval [CI], 50-65%) and 84% (95% CI, 70-94%), respectively. The median overall survival (OS) was 13 months (range: 5-45 months), and pooled 1- and 3-year OS rates were 59% (95% CI, 52-66%), and 23% (95% CI, 14-33%), respectively. Pooled rates of classic radiation-induced liver disease (RILD), nonclassic RILD, and hepatic toxicity ≥ grade 3 were 2%, 4%, and 4%, respectively. Although most patients had advanced-stage HCC and combined treatment was commonly used, IMRT for HCC showed similar survival to existing RT modalities and relatively low severe toxicity.

Kwon CY, Lee B. Prevalence of suicidal behavior in patients with chronic pain: a systematic review and meta-analysis of observational studies. Front Psychol 2023; 14:1217299. [PMID: 37842717 PMCID: PMC10576560 DOI: 10.3389/fpsyg.2023.1217299]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[Key Words] [Track Full Text] [Figures] [Journal Information] [Subscribe] [Scholar Register] [Received: 05/09/2023] [Accepted: 09/14/2023] [Indexed: 10/17/2023] Open
Abstract
Objective Chronic pain is a leading cause of disability, severely impairing an individual's daily activity and quality of life. In addition, this condition may contribute to suicidal thoughts by leading to neuropsychological impairments, a perceived lack of meaning in life, and pain-related catastrophizing. This systematic review aimed to comprehensively investigate the prevalence and associated factors of suicidal behaviors (SBs) including suicidal ideation (SI) and suicide attempt (SA) or its complete, in individuals with chronic pain. Methods Five electronic databases were searched up to October 4, 2022. Only observational studies investigating the prevalence of SB in individuals with chronic pain were included. The methodological quality of the included studies was assessed using the Strengthening the Reporting of Observational Studies in Epidemiology (STROBE) statement. A meta-analysis was conducted to quantify the prevalence of SB in the population, and the command "Metaprop" was used in STATA/MP 16. In addition, factors explaining the association between chronic pain and SB identified through regression analysis were investigated. Results A total of 19 studies were included in this review (N = 3,312,343). The pooled lifetime prevalence of SI and SA was 28.90% (95% confidence interval, 17.95 to 41.26%) and 10.83% (5.72 to 17.30%), respectively, in a mixed sample comprising various chronic pain conditions. Importantly, the pooled prevalence of past 2-week SI was as high as 25.87% (18.09 to 34.50%). The methodological quality of the included studies was not optimal, and studies using validated SB assessment tools were lacking. Potential protective factors against SB in this population included pain coping and self-efficacy, older age, certain race/ethnicity groups, and marriage. Conclusion This systematic review and meta-analysis demonstrated the high prevalence of SB in individuals with chronic pain. Specifically, around 1 in 4 individuals with chronic pain had SI within the last 2 weeks. However, there was considerable heterogeneity in the pooled prevalence of SB in this population.

de Sousa PG, Mainka FF, Tonin FS, Pontarolo R. Mapping the characteristics, methodological quality and standards of reporting of network meta-analyses on antithrombotic therapies: An overview. Int J Cardiol 2023:S0167-5273(23)00729-5. [PMID: 37230428 DOI: 10.1016/j.ijcard.2023.05.036]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[Key Words] [Track Full Text] [Journal Information] [Submit a Manuscript] [Subscribe] [Scholar Register] [Received: 02/28/2023] [Revised: 04/20/2023] [Accepted: 05/19/2023] [Indexed: 05/27/2023]
Abstract
BACKGROUND Although a large number of network meta-analyses (NMAs) in the field of cardiology are available, little is known about their methodological quality. We aimed to map the characteristics and critically appraised the standards of conduct and evidence reporting of NMAs assessing antithrombotic therapies for the treatment or prophylaxis of heart diseases and cardiac surgical procedures. METHODS We systematically searched PubMed and Scopus to identify NMAs comparing the clinical effects of antithrombotic therapies. Overall characteristics of the NMAs were extracted and their reporting quality and methodological quality were evaluated using the PRISMA-NMA checklist and AMSTAR-2, respectively. RESULTS We found 86 NMAs published between 2007 and 2022. Comparisons among direct-acting oral anticoagulants were available in 61 (71%) NMAs. Although around 75% of NMAs stated that they followed international guidelines for conduct and reporting, only one third provided a protocol/register. Complete search strategies and publication bias assessment were lacking in around 53% and 59% of studies, respectively. Most NMAs (n = 77, 90%) provided supplemental material; however, only 5 (6%) made the complete raw data available. Network diagrams were depicted in most studies (n = 67, 78%), yet network geometry was described in only 11 (12.8%) of them. Mean adherence to the PRISMA-NMA checklist was 65.1 ± 16.5%. AMSTAR-2 assessment showed 88% of the NMAs had critically low methodological quality. CONCLUSION Although there is a wide diffusion of NMA-type studies on antithrombotics for heart diseases, their methodological and reporting quality remains suboptimal. This may reflect fragile clinical practices due to misleading conclusions from critically low-quality NMAs.

Puljak L, Lund H. Definition, harms, and prevention of redundant systematic reviews. Syst Rev 2023; 12:63. [PMID: 37016459 PMCID: PMC10071231 DOI: 10.1186/s13643-023-02191-8]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[Key Words] [Grants] [Track Full Text] [Journal Information] [Submit a Manuscript] [Subscribe] [Scholar Register] [Received: 10/28/2022] [Accepted: 02/13/2023] [Indexed: 04/06/2023] Open
Abstract
BACKGROUND Along with other types of research, it has been stated that the extent of redundancy in systematic reviews has reached epidemic proportions. However, it was also emphasized that not all duplication is bad, that replication in research is essential, and that it can help discover unfortunate behaviors of scientists. Thus, the question is how to define a redundant systematic review, the harmful consequences of such reviews, and what we could do to prevent the unnecessary amount of this redundancy. MAIN BODY There is no consensus definition of a redundant systematic review. Also, it needs to be defined what amount of overlap between systematic reviews is acceptable and not considered a redundancy. One needs to be aware that it is possible that the authors did not intend to create a redundant systematic review. A new review on an existing topic, which is not an update, is likely justified only when it can be shown that the previous review was inadequate, for example, due to suboptimal methodology. Redundant meta-analyses could have scientific, ethical, and economic questions for researchers and publishers, and thus, they should be avoided, if possible. Potential solutions for preventing redundant reviews include the following: (1) mandatory prospective registration of systematic reviews; (2) editors and peer reviewers rejecting duplicate/redundant and inadequate reviews; (3) modifying the reporting checklists for systematic reviews; (4) developing methods for evidence-based research (EBR) monitoring; (5) defining systematic reviews; (6) defining the conclusiveness of systematic reviews; (7) exploring interventions for the adoption of methodological advances; (8) killing off zombie reviews (i.e., abandoned registered reviews); (9) better prevention of duplicate reviews at the point of registration; (10) developing living systematic reviews; and (11) education of researchers. CONCLUSIONS Disproportionate redundancy of the same or very similar systematic reviews can lead to scientific, ethical, economic, and societal harms. While it is not realistic to expect that the creation of redundant systematic reviews can be completely prevented, some preventive measures could be tested and implemented to try to reduce the problem. Further methodological research and development in this field will be welcome.

Tao B, Vosoughi A, Margolin E, Micieli JA. Inappropriate Use of the Term "Papilledema" in the Medical Literature: A Systematic Review of Case Reports across Specialties. Ophthalmology 2023; 130:129-136. [PMID: 36195254 DOI: 10.1016/j.ophtha.2022.09.017] [Citation(s) in RCA: 2] [Impact Index Per Article: 2.0] [Reference Citation Analysis] [Abstract] [Key Words] [MESH Headings]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Received: 06/21/2022] [Revised: 09/07/2022] [Accepted: 09/26/2022] [Indexed: 11/06/2022] Open
Abstract
TOPIC The term "papilledema" is often misused in different ways when describing nonintracranial pressure-related optic disc edema (ODE) or on fundoscopic examination. However, the extent of these errors is unknown among case reports. CLINICAL RELEVANCE "Papilledema" refers to ODE secondary to raised intracranial pressure (ICP). Papilledema is a leading reason for referral to neuro-ophthalmologists. In any specialty setting, papilledema must be distinguished from other causes of ODE because it implies a unique pathophysiology and management strategy. If managed inappropriately, papilledema may cause permanent vision loss. METHODS Cross-sectional evidence-based study with protocol registered on Open Science Framework (digital object identifier: 10.17605/OSF.IO/BUQS3). From Ovid MEDLINE and EMBASE, we included case reports with "papilledema" in their title, abstract, or article keywords between January 2011 and March 2022. Studies were graded for the following errors: type 1 (using "papilledema" without evidence of elevated ICP), type 2 (declaring "papilledema" on examination before finding evidence of elevated ICP), type 3 (both errors type 1 and 2), or no error. RESULTS Among 722 case reports, there was a total of 482 errors (66.8%). There were 12 type 1 errors, 360 type 2 errors, 110 type 3 errors, and 240 studies with no errors. Ophthalmology, neurology, and neurosurgery were the most represented fields, yet only ophthalmology had a low prevalence of errors among all specialties. Regardless, all specialties with at least 10 included reports had a high error prevalence (>30%). Reduced error prevalence was significantly associated with higher impact factor journals, non-open-access publication models, and origin countries with an English official language. Error prevalence was not significantly associated with publication year. Also, the relationship between article citation counts and the prevalence of any type of error did not reach significance. Risk of bias analysis indicated that error occurrence was unrelated to the quality of case report study design. CONCLUSION "Papilledema" is widely misused even among ophthalmology case reports. When allowed to propagate, this error can mislead care delivery to patients with ODE. Our results, although limited to case reports, indicate a need for more thorough peer-review standards and neuro-ophthalmology exposure in medical education.

Multiple revision anterior cruciate ligament reconstruction: not the best but still good. Knee Surg Sports Traumatol Arthrosc 2023; 31:559-571. [PMID: 36224291 PMCID: PMC9898374 DOI: 10.1007/s00167-022-07197-8] [Citation(s) in RCA: 16] [Impact Index Per Article: 16.0] [Reference Citation Analysis] [Abstract] [Key Words] [Track Full Text] [Figures] [Journal Information] [Submit a Manuscript] [Subscribe] [Scholar Register] [Received: 09/01/2022] [Accepted: 10/03/2022] [Indexed: 11/07/2022]
Abstract
PURPOSE Given the paucity of literature on the re-revision of ACL, the current study was undertaken. The purpose of this systematic review was to synthesise and qualitatively assess the currently available evidence in the literature regarding the re-revision of ACL reconstruction (rrACLR). METHODS A systematic review was conducted based on the PRISMA guidelines. The following search terms were used in the title, abstract and keywords fields: "ACL" or "anterior cruciate ligament" AND "revision" or "multiple" or "repeat". The outcome data extracted from the studies were the Lysholm score, Subjective IKDC, Marx Score, Tegner, Marx Score, KOOS score, radiological changes and the rate of return to sports. Complications, failures and/or revision surgery were also analysed. RESULTS The cohort consisted of 295 patients [191 (64.7%) men and 104 (35.3%) women] with a mean age of 29.9 ± 2.8 years (range 14-58 years) from 10 studies. The mean postoperative follow-up (reported in all studies except one) was 66.9 ± 44.7 months (range 13-230.4 months). Associated injuries were 103 (34.9%) medial meniscus tears, 57 (19.3%) lateral meniscus tears, 14 (4.7%) combined medial plus lateral meniscus tears, 11 (3.7%) meniscal tears (not specified), 252 (85.4%) cartilage lesions, 6 (2.0%) medial collateral ligament injury and 2 (0.7%) lateral collateral ligament injuries. In 47 (15.9%) patients an extra-articular plasty was performed for the anterolateral ligament. In all studies that reported pre- and post-operative IKDC (subjective and objective) and Lysholm score, there was a significant improvement compared to the pre-operative value (p < 0.05). At the final follow-up, laxity measured with KT-1000 was found to be 2.2 ± 0.6 mm. 31 (10.5%) out of 295 patients returned to their pre-injury activity level. A total of 19 (6.4%) re-ruptures were found, while only 4 (1.4%) complications (all minors) were reported, out of which 2 (0.7%) were superficial infections, 1 (0.3%) cyclops lesion and 1 (0.3%) flexion loss. CONCLUSION Multiple revisions of anterior cruciate ligament reconstruction allow acceptable clinical results and a good degree of knee stability with a low rate of subsequent new re-ruptures but the possibility of regaining pre-injury sports activity is poor; whenever possible, it is preferred to revise the ligament in one stage. This surgery remains a challenge for orthopaedic surgeons and many doubts persist regarding the ideal grafts, additional extra-articular procedures and techniques to use. LEVEL OF EVIDENCE IV. Beresford L, Walker R, Stewart L. Extent and nature of duplication in PROSPERO using COVID-19-related registrations: a retrospective investigation and survey. BMJ Open 2022; 12:e061862. [PMID: 36456005 PMCID: PMC9716408 DOI: 10.1136/bmjopen-2022-061862]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[Key Words] [MESH Headings] [Grants] [Track Full Text] [Journal Information] [Submit a Manuscript] [Subscribe] [Scholar Register] [Indexed: 12/03/2022] Open
Abstract
OBJECTIVES During COVID-19, the International Prospective Register of Systematic Reviews (PROSPERO) experienced a surge in registrations for COVID-19-related systematic reviews, and duplication of research questions became apparent. Duplication can waste funding, time and research effort and make policy making more difficult.This project explored the extent of and reasons for duplication of COVID-19-related systematic review registrations in PROSPERO during the pandemic. DESIGN Retrospective analysis of COVID-19-related registrations in PROSPERO, and a qualitative survey. SETTING PROSPERO was searched for registrations related to four COVID-19 research areas: epidemiology, rehabilitation, transmission and treatments. METHODS Records identified were compared using Population, Intervention/Exposure, Comparator, Outcome, Study Design (PICOS) elements of PROSPERO registration forms. Registrations with similar or identical PICOS were evaluated further as 'duplicates'.Authors of 'duplicate' registrations were invited to complete a survey asking whether they searched PROSPERO prior to registration, identified similar reviews and, if so, why they continued with their review. RESULTS 1054 COVID-19 reviews were registered between March 2020 and January 2021, of which 138 were submitted when at least one similar protocol was already registered in PROSPERO. Duplication was greatest in reviews of COVID-19 treatments; for example, there were 14 similar reviews evaluating the efficacy of hydroxychloroquine.From 138 authors invited to take part in the survey, we received 41 responses. Most respondents said that they identified similar reviews when they searched PROSPERO prior to registration. Main reasons given for 'duplication' were differences in PICOS or planned analyses (n=13), poor quality of previous registrations (n=2) and the need to update evidence (n=3). CONCLUSIONS This research highlights that registration of similar and duplicate systematic reviews related to COVID-19 in PROSPERO occurred frequently. Awareness of research waste is required, and initial checking for similar reviews should be embedded within good review practice.

Henselmans M, Bjørnsen T, Hedderman R, Vårvik FT. The Effect of Carbohydrate Intake on Strength and Resistance Training Performance: A Systematic Review. Nutrients 2022; 14:nu14040856. [PMID: 35215506 PMCID: PMC8878406 DOI: 10.3390/nu14040856] [Citation(s) in RCA: 11] [Impact Index Per Article: 5.5] [Reference Citation Analysis] [Abstract] [MESH Headings] [Track Full Text] [Download PDF] [Figures] [Journal Information] [Subscribe] [Scholar Register] [Received: 01/23/2022] [Revised: 02/11/2022] [Accepted: 02/16/2022] [Indexed: 12/04/2022] Open
Abstract
High carbohydrate intakes are commonly recommended for athletes of various sports, including strength trainees, to optimize performance. However, the effect of carbohydrate intake on strength training performance has not been systematically analyzed. A systematic literature search was conducted for trials that manipulated carbohydrate intake, including supplements, and measured strength, resistance training or power either acutely or after a diet and strength training program. Studies were categorized as either (1) acute supplementation, (2) exercise-induced glycogen depletion with subsequent carbohydrate manipulation, (3) short-term (2–7 days) carbohydrate manipulation or (4) changes in performance after longer-term diet manipulation and strength training. Forty-nine studies were included: 19 acute, six glycogen depletion, seven short-term and 17 long-term studies. Participants were strength trainees or athletes (39 studies), recreationally active (six studies) or untrained (four studies). Acutely, higher carbohydrate intake did not improve performance in 13 studies and enhanced performance in six studies, primarily in those with fasted control groups and workouts with over 10 sets per muscle group. One study found that a carbohydrate meal improved performance compared to water but not in comparison to a sensory-matched placebo breakfast. There was no evidence of a dose-response effect. After glycogen depletion, carbohydrate supplementation improved performance in three studies compared to placebo, in particular during bi-daily workouts, but not in research with isocaloric controls. None of the seven short-term studies found beneficial effects of carbohydrate manipulation. Longer-term changes in performance were not influenced by carbohydrate intake in 15 studies; one study favored the higher- and one the lower-carbohydrate condition. Carbohydrate intake per se is unlikely to strength training performance in a fed state in workouts consisting of up to 10 sets per muscle group. Performance during higher volumes may benefit from carbohydrates, but more studies with isocaloric control groups, sensory-matched placebos and locally measured glycogen depletion are needed.
